    This is a fresh and lively album, composed and dedicated to Lisbon, the city where the musicians met: Joana Reais the singer, Múcio Sá the composer and guitar player, Miguel Menezes the doublebass player and André Mota the drummer. We recorded it in Lisbon-Portugal and remastered it in Porto Alegre-Brazil.

    With original worldmusic tunes and a jazzy version of a popular fado song, it has illustrations by Carolina Maria, design by Mariana Veloso and the photography is from Vera Marmelo. The big bonus is the booklet with beautiful photographs and the lyrics of all songs, so you can sing with us!

This is my debut album with my amazing band JOANA REAIS ENSEMBLE. We present you some of our worldmusic originals (a jazzy, samba, fado fusion) and a version of a popular fado song called "Maria Lisboa". We hope you enjoy it!

credits

released January 9, 2015

Musicians: Joana Reais (voice), Múcio Sá (guitar), Miguel Menezes (doublebass) and André Mota (drums)

Recorded live in RTP/Antena 2 Studios (PT)
Re-mastered by Audio Porto Studios (BR)
Artwork: colaboration of © Carolina Maria (illustrations) and © Mariana Veloso (design)
Photography: © Vera Marmelo
Album photographs: © Sílvio Teixeira
